Worth it!! Kilimanjaro and safari package, 11 days
4 - Very Good
  • Deborah Chan
“Firstly, Brian was easy to work with and was flexible to some last minute changes. We had to delay our flight due to some delayed Covid results, and he was able to accommodate our request to push the tour two days at the last minute.The support for the Kilimanjaro climb was great. Everyone from the guide to the porters was rooting for you to succeed.Our guides Fredy and Samwel, were always available and they stuck with us closely. In addition, they were very knowledgeable about the flora and fauna, which we particularly appreciated. They allowed us to take as many pictures and numerous time spotted hard to see animals and birds.The tour company provided great camping tents and they fed us more than enough on every meal. Every campsite seem to be chosen for the best of the clients by the porters who went ahead of us on each leg of the journey.For the safari, our guide and driver, Malaki, was with us throughout the 3 days. He even fought our case when someone jump queue during our Covid test. He was knowledgeable and was accommodating to our needs and wants. He was good at spotting the animals and birds.We stayed in two different accommodations during the safari leg. The first was Ngorongoro Forest Tented Lodge, that was excellent, well above expectation. The second was a result of an unexpected problem that caused a last minute change. It was still nice but a little dated. Brian was apologetic about the situation.It was great that the tour company included 3 different parks to visit, each with slightly different things to potentially see. We had a late return flight and Malaki made the most of the last day.”
